WHEN: Tuesday, December 2 11:00am – 1:00pm WHERE: Sci High School 5625 Loyola Ave New Orleans, LA 70115 ABOUT: Asher is the author of the #1 New York Times bestseller, THIRTEEN REASONS WHY, which was first published by Razorbill, an imprint of Penguin Young Readers Group, in 2007 and has become a publishing phenomenon. The book has since spent more than 163 weeks on the New York Times bestseller list, has been published in 35 countries, and has more than 2.1 million copies in print in the United States alone.
THIRTEEN REASONS WHY is the story of a teenage girl named Hannah Baker who takes her own life. But before she does, she records several cassette tapes explaining why and sends them to the people she feels pushed her toward that decision. The story is told from the point of view of Clay Jensen, who spends the night crisscrossing his town with Hannah’s voice as his guide. He becomes a first-hand witness to Hannah’s pain, and learns the truth about himself—a truth he never wanted to face.
